MANZINI STEELS LEAD IN MTB SNB LEAGUE

MBABANE – Manzini Steels are eyeing to finish the first round of the MTN SNB League at the summit of the log.


They are at the top of the log, with one game remaining before the curtain falls for the first round matches. They are enjoying the lead with 11 points after their 72-34 win over Mbabane Raptors on Saturday. Second is Mbabane Jazz with 10 points after six games, while the defending champions Manzini Superstars are third with the same number of points.


The Swaziland National Basketball League (SNBL) Secretary Mandla Shongwe, said after the first round games this Saturday they will take a two-month break.


He said the games would resume after the Swaziland Invitational International Basketball Tournament (SIIBT) billed for June 23-25.
In the National Women’s League, Superladies are at the top of the log with seven points and closely followed by Phoenix Alumni with six points, while Lady Jazz is third on five points.


Manzini Titans are leading in the Men’s promotion League with eight points and second is RSSC Tridents with seven points.
“After the first round games, we will give teams the break to prepare for the international basketball tournament scheduled for next month. We believe early July we will then start the second round which we expected to be more competitive,” he said.


The basketball league was sponsored to the tune of E250 000 by MTN Swaziland, and there are 18 teams playing in three leagues that are benefitting from the generous sponsor.
Eight of the teams are campaigning in the elite men’s league while the women’s and men’s promotion leagues have five teams each.
